Bash Networking
In Chapter 5, you learned how to use functions to make your code more robust. This chapter will build on previous chapters by applying what you’ve learned to real-world pentesting tasks related to networking and network exploitation.
This chapter dives into the world of Bash networking. We’ll take a tour of commands and scripts that let you configure, troubleshoot, and exploit networking in a Unix/Linux environment. You’ll learn not just how to access network configuration details and interact with network components but also how to use Bash scripting to exploit vulnerable network services. We’ll start with the basics, then gradually step into more advanced concepts, all the way to network traffic analysis.
